    the firmware update might help but there is other stuff too,

    ---------------------------------------------------------------------
    Last possible write address on media: 2298495 (510:46.45, 4489MB)
    Last address to be written: 2286175 (508:02.25, 4465MB)
    ---------------------------------------------------------------------
    this is too close to the edge, try lowering your output file size in shrink, its in preferences.

    ---------------------------------------------------------------------
    8:45:52 PM #27 CDR -1106 File Writer.cpp, Line 304
    Power calibration error
    ---------------------------------------------------------------------
    this error is caused by poor quality media try using better media
    Taiyo Yuden, Verbatims, sony(made in japan) Maxell(made in japan)

    Hi davedi
    Just to add to Nero63 & 300bowler good advice:
    This is actually your burner. The Liteon that came with the Dell is only a DVD-Rom and my guess is you added this drive?
    It's a BTC/Emprex drive. The latest firmware version is A187.
    http://forum.rpc1.org/dl_firmware.php?download_id=1913
    You're quite a bit behind. The update should help your drive reoognize the media and use the correct write strategy for it.
    Right now all you drive can see is the disc is a +R

    Try the suggestions and let us know how it goes - good,bad or otherwise
